What is equity? How can it help me get cash out of my refinance? Home equity refers to the appraised value of your home minus the amount you still owe on your loan. The more equity you have, the more money you may be able to get from a cash-out refinance. Many homeowners take cash out to pay off high-interest debt or make home improvements.

A cash-out refinance is a home loan where the borrower takes out additional cash beyond the amount of the existing loan balance. It can be used for things like home improvements, to pay for college tuition, or to pay off credit cards.

What is cash-out refinancing? Cash-out refinancing is when you leverage your home’s equity to borrow more money than is owed on your existing mortgage and receive the difference in cash, which you can then use to secure funding for major expenses, such as home improvement projects, medical bills, college tuition, high-interest debt and more.

Cash-out refinancing lets you access the equity in your home and get cash at closing. The existing home mortgage and any liens on the property are paid off and replaced with a new mortgage.
